The Lakshadweep Finance Commission has been established in the union territory of Lakshadweep to bring about an overall development of the union territory. The Finance Commissions are set up as per the guidelines given in the Article 243 I of the Indian Constitution.

Lakshadweep Finance Commission:

The Lakshadweep Finance Commission is the fiscal committee of the Union Territory of Lakshadweep.

The Article 243 I of the Indian Constitution provides, that the Lieutenant Governor of the Union Territory would, set up the Finance Commission, at the end of every fifth year, for the purpose of reviewing the financial status of the place concerned, as per the introduction of the 73rd Amendment of the Constitution Act, 1992.

Lakshadweep Finance Commission-Objectives:

The Lakshadweep Finance Commission follows these objectives for smooth functioning of the committee -
  • The allocation of the total proceeds from the taxes, tolls, duties, and fees imposed by the Union Territory, which is to be divided between the Union Territory

  • The financial assistance from the Government Funds pertaining to the union territory

  • The allocation of the total proceeds with the union territory pertaining to taxes, tolls, duties, and fees imposed by the Union Territory

Lakshadweep Finance Commission-Issues:
  • The Finance Commission of Lakshadweep constituted under Article 243 (I) would attain to all matters referred by the municipalities as per the Article 243 (Y) of the Constitution

  • The allocation of the total proceeds pertaining to taxes, tolls, duties, and fees imposed by the union territory

  • All recommendations by the Lieutenant Governor should be made together with an explanatory memorandum which is to be presented before the governing body of the Union Territory

  • To attain to matters mentioned by the Lieutenant Governor to the Lakshadweep Finance Commission, regarding the proper financial operations within the union territory

  • Determining the duties, tolls, taxes, and fees, which are to be imposed on the union territory
